Variants and Derivations
Like many other names, Tiago has variants and derivations in different languages and cultures. For example, the Spanish version of the name is Santiago, while in English it is James. These linguistic variations reflect the diversity and universality of the name James around the world.
Curiosities
There are several interesting facts about the name James. For example, July 25 is celebrated as St. James' Day, in honor of the apostle James.
